ARUSHA CITY OVERVIEW:

Arusha is Located in north eastern Tanzania, Arusha is the capital of the Arusha Region. The city is situated under the towering giant Mount Meru, and Mount Kilimanjaro is just 82.6km away. Arusha was first settled in the 1830s by maasaitribe in history. According to their oral history, the Maasaioriginated from the lower Nile valley north of Lake Turkana (Northwest Kenya) and began migrating south around the 15th century. They arrived to a long land mass, stretching from what is now northern Kenya to central Tanzania between the 17th and late 18th century.

Arusha – Tarangire National park

After breakfast in Arusha and following 3 hours 8 min (139.7 km), we will arrive at Tarangire National Park. In this region, Hemingway often went on big game hunting safaris. After the formation of the national parks in 1970, they turned the seasonal marshes and the endless savannah that one sees today into, once again, profitable hunting grounds. Today however, cameras thankfully have replaced the elephant guns. Tarangire National Park has the highest density of elephants in North Tanzania and you can view these animals all year round, in which the herds often can reach an impressive number of 300 animals. The Tarangire River has water all year round also and during the dry season, between July and October, many animals from the surrounding areas come to the river for drinking. If you visit the park during the dry season, you will witness an unforgettable natural wonder as you can observe wonderful creatures such as lions, giraffes, buffaloes, wildebeests and zebras as well as various types of antelopes and gazelles and with a little luck, you can also spot a python! This area is also a haven for bird watchers during the dry season, with over 550 different species including the Maasai Ostrich -the world largest bird. OLDUVAI GORGE OVERVIEW:

The Olduvai Gorge is a remarkable archaeological site in East Africa and perhaps in the world. It was officially recognized as a part of the UNESCO World Heritage Site in 1979. Exposed within the sides of the gorge is a remarkably rich chronicle of human ancestry and the evolution of the Serengeti National park ecosystem.

It was here that Mary and Louis Leakey, over the course of more than 30 years of backbreaking work, unearthed the first well-dated fossils and artifacts of some of our earliest human ancestors. 

Their discoveries include the famous Zinjanthropus(Australopithecus boisei) skull, as well as remains of  Homo habilis, the presumed maker of the numerous early stone tools found in deposits ranging in age from 1.6 to 1.8  million years ago, and Homo erectus, the larger- bodied and larger- brained hominin that preceded the earliest modern humans (Homo sapiens.

Ngorongoro Crater Tour - Ngorongoro Marera Mountain View Lodge

We will leave this morning on our way to Ngorongoro Crater for full-day game drive.


The Ngorongoro Crater is undoubtedly the best place in Tanzania to view black rhinos as well as large prides of lions that include magnificent black-manned males. It is also home to huge herds of wildebeest and zebra and many other plains game, such as Thomson’s gazelle. An alkaline lake on the floor of the Crater provides a habitat for colorful flamingos and a variety of other water birds. Massive bull elephants feed in the swamps, some adorned with enormous tusks.

The Maasai Living a semi-nomadic lifestyle, the Maasai tribe has modernized in some ways but still adheres to many aspects of their traditional culture. Established as fierce warriors, their lively cultural dance, vibrant clothing and beautifully crafted handiwork are recognized worldwide.


The Maasai used to move nomadically with their herds to abundant lush pastures but these days they have built permanent huts or bomas and prefer to stay in one place. They are pastoralists and cattle is essential to their way of life. A man’s success is measured by the number of cattle and offspring he has. As great a status and show of wealth the cattle are, they are also a vital food source. This glimpse of authentic Maasaiculture is a fascinating experience of an ancient way of life that still flourishes today.
